I received a flyer at my work via fax from an "All Inclusive Luxury Resort" company that promised for a limited time to receive corporate rates for $159 per person to Cancun, Cabo, Hawaii, Jamaica, Bahamas, ect. It seemed too good to be true, so I called to see what the details were. Talked with a man from San Antonio, Texas, he said he talked to his boss and there was space available for two reservation (me and my husband) to Cabo. After finding out more details, I asked for the company name and website so I could do some research. He directed me to the company website and said "Do you see it? We have an A++ rating with the BBB. Do you see it? I would like to remind you that this call is being recorded for quality assurance for the BBB because we have an A++ rating with them." I said "Ok, now would I pay today or could I hold my reservation and then pay when I decide on which resort to choose." He said "So you want to hold the reservation without paying first?" and I said " Yes." And then the line went dead. I doubt it was an accident that it went dead. So that leads me to believe they only want the money, didn't even try to work anything out or change my mind to pay today. Great customer service, good luck to anyone else who falls into this trap!
